SOURCE | definition in the Cambridge English Dictionary
noun [ C ] uk / sɔːs / us. Add to word list. Add to word list. the place or thing that something comes from or starts at, or the cause of something: source of sth Customer complaints are a very important source of information. source of income/revenue For many poor families, pensions are now the main source of income.

SOURCE definition and meaning | Collins English Dictionary
source. (sɔːʳs ) Word forms: plural, 3rd person singular present tense sources , present participle sourcing , past tense, past participle sourced. 1. countable noun. The source of something is the person, place, or thing which you get it from.
Source Definition & Meaning - Merriam-Webster
origin, source, inception, root mean the point at which something begins its course or existence. origin applies to the things or persons from which something is ultimately derived and often to the causes operating before the thing itself comes into being. an investigation into the origin of baseball.
